MATTER OF WEINBERGER v. BELMONT ELEC. CO.


13 A.D.2d 884 (1961)

In the Matter of the Claim of Eva Weinberger, Respondent, v. Belmont Electric Company et al., Appellants, and Special Fund for Reopened Cases, Respondent. Workmen's Compensation Board, Respondents

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, Third Department.

May 23, 1961


By decision of December 9, 1947, from which no appeal was taken, the board found accidental causation of a coronary occlusion incurred on August 22, 1946. After a period of total disability decedent returned to work at lighter tasks. He had an award for reduced earnings for a period, after which, it is said, his earnings were at their preaccident level because of increases in the wage scale.
